Motion of the moon during the Aug 12 TSE

About this image

My corona polarimetric imaging camera mentioned here was taking 5 frames per second throughout the eclipse. I've stacked these in groups of 100 (i.e. 20s) and extracted the luminance data. The telescope was being tracked at the solar rate and this animation clearly shows the motion of the Moon relative to the stationary solar corona.
